Kontakt Libraries are downloaded and delivered in. Kontakt libraries are located under the Libraries tab after you Add Library. Kontakt formatted files, are unlocked and can be located under the Files tab within the full version of Kontakt. The main difference between Kontakt formatted files and Kontakt libraries, is that Kontakt libraries are locked, and require a Serial Number (instructions on this are emailed to you when you place your order). Please make sure you check that you have the full version of Kontakt before purchasing one of our Kontakt Files products.Īs mentioned before, the free Kontakt Player is only able to run Kontakt Libraries and all Kontakt Files require the full version of the Kontakt engine. If you use one of these products in the free player it will only work in demo mode for 15 minutes. If you purchase a product which contains Kontakt Files, you will need to have purchased the full version of Native Instruments Kontakt. Most instrument editing features disabled, although you can still edit parameters via the Performance View. Kontakt Player is a free app from Native Instruments that allow you to load Kontakt Libraries, either from Native Instruments or licensed 3rd party developers. Non-licensed libraries can be used for 15 minutes at a time in demo mode and without the ability to save your work. Kontakt 5 and the Kontakt 5 Player are essentially the same application.
